Augmented reality as a support resource in the teaching-learning process in legal medicine


Abstract:

This article describes the methodology for the development of Learning Object (OA) in 3D for the application (app) of Augmented Reality (AR) “Virtopsia” in Legal Medicine, and shows the results of the level of acceptance of Law students. The implementation of the app in the classroom was part of Kolb’s experiential learning cycle, taking into account that the use of technology alone does not generate significant learning. In order to analyze the criterion and perception, an instrument of evaluation was applied to the student of distance modality of the Universidad Técnica Particular de Loja of the subject of “Legal Medicine” in the following areas: 1) content, 2) usability, through the use of of “Virtopsia” with RA. The results show a high acceptance by the students and show that the application represented a support in the teaching-learning process. In the future, this research will be complemented by a study of the impact of the experiential learning cycle on these practices.
